Title: Michael-Harold Town: Innovator in Pharmaceutical Chemistry
Introduction
Michael-Harold Town is a distinguished inventor based in Berlin, Germany. He has made significant contributions to the field of pharmaceutical chemistry, holding a total of 7 patents. His work focuses on innovative compounds that have potential therapeutic applications.
Latest Patents
Among his latest patents are the development of 5-fluorocarbacyclins and their preparation for pharmaceutical use. He has also worked on 9-fluoroprostaglandin derivatives, which are crucial for various medical applications. These compounds are characterized by specific formulas that include various chemical residues, showcasing his expertise in complex chemical synthesis.
Career Highlights
Michael-Harold Town is currently employed at Schering Aktiengesellschaft, a prominent pharmaceutical company. His role involves extensive research and development, contributing to the advancement of new medications and therapies. His innovative approach has positioned him as a key figure in his field.
Collaborations
Throughout his career, Michael-Harold has collaborated with notable colleagues, including Werner Skuballa and Walter Elger. These partnerships have fostered a collaborative environment that enhances the research and development process.
